/**CFile****************************************************************
|
|
|
|
FileName [extraUtilReader.c]
|
|
|
|
SystemName [ABC: Logic synthesis and verification system.]
|
|
|
|
PackageName [extra]
|
|
|
|
Synopsis [File reading utilities.]
|
|
|
|
Author [Alan Mishchenko]
|
|
|
|
Affiliation [UC Berkeley]
|
|
|
|
Date [Ver. 1.0. Started - June 20, 2005.]
|
|
|
|
Revision [$Id: extraUtilReader.c,v 1.00 2005/06/20 00:00:00 alanmi Exp $]
|
|
|
|
***********************************************************************/
|
|
|
|
#include <stdio.h>
|
|
#include "extra.h"
|
|
#include "misc/vec/vec.h"
|
|
|
|
ABC_NAMESPACE_IMPL_START
|
|
|
|
|
|
////////////////////////////////////////////////////////////////////////
|
|
/// DECLARATIONS ///
|
|
////////////////////////////////////////////////////////////////////////
|
|
|
|
#define EXTRA_BUFFER_SIZE 4*1048576 // 1M - size of the data chunk stored in memory
|
|
#define EXTRA_OFFSET_SIZE 4096 // 4K - load new data when less than this is left
|
|
|
|
#define EXTRA_MINIMUM(a,b) (((a) < (b))? (a) : (b))
|
|
|
|
struct Extra_FileReader_t_
|
|
{
|
|
// the input file
|
|
char * pFileName; // the input file name
|
|
FILE * pFile; // the input file pointer
|
|
int nFileSize; // the total number of bytes in the file
|
|
int nFileRead; // the number of bytes currently read from file
|
|
// info about processing different types of input chars
|
|
char pCharMap[256]; // the character map
|
|
// temporary storage for data
|
|
char * pBuffer; // the buffer
|
|
int nBufferSize; // the size of the buffer
|
|
char * pBufferCur; // the current reading position
|
|
char * pBufferEnd; // the first position not used by currently loaded data
|
|
char * pBufferStop; // the position where loading new data will be done
|
|
// tokens given to the user
|
|
Vec_Ptr_t * vTokens; // the vector of tokens returned to the user
|
|
Vec_Int_t * vLines; // the vector of line numbers for each token
|
|
int nLineCounter; // the counter of lines processed
|
|
// status of the parser
|
|
int fStop; // this flag goes high when the end of file is reached
|
|
};
|
|
|
|
// character types
|
|
typedef enum {
|
|
EXTRA_CHAR_COMMENT, // a character that begins the comment
|
|
EXTRA_CHAR_NORMAL, // a regular character
|
|
EXTRA_CHAR_STOP, // a character that delimits a series of tokens
|
|
EXTRA_CHAR_CLEAN // a character that should be cleaned
|
|
} Extra_CharType_t;
|
|
|
|
// the static functions
|
|
static void * Extra_FileReaderGetTokens_int( Extra_FileReader_t * p );
|
|
static void Extra_FileReaderReload( Extra_FileReader_t * p );
|
|
|
|
////////////////////////////////////////////////////////////////////////
|
|
/// FUNCTION DEFINITIONS ///
|
|
////////////////////////////////////////////////////////////////////////
|
|
|
|
/**Function*************************************************************
|
|
|
|
Synopsis [Starts the file reader.]
|
|
|
|
Description []
|
|
|
|
SideEffects []
|
|
|
|
SeeAlso []
|
|
|
|
***********************************************************************/
|
|
Extra_FileReader_t * Extra_FileReaderAlloc( char * pFileName,
|
|
char * pCharsComment, char * pCharsStop, char * pCharsClean )
|
|
{
|
|
Extra_FileReader_t * p;
|
|
FILE * pFile;
|
|
char * pChar;
|
|
int nCharsToRead;
|
|
int RetValue;
|
|
// check if the file can be opened
|
|
pFile = fopen( pFileName, "rb" );
|
|
if ( pFile == NULL )
|
|
{
|
|
printf( "Extra_FileReaderAlloc(): Cannot open input file \"%s\".\n", pFileName );
|
|
return NULL;
|
|
}
|
|
// start the file reader
|
|
p = ABC_ALLOC( Extra_FileReader_t, 1 );
|
|
memset( p, 0, sizeof(Extra_FileReader_t) );
|
|
p->pFileName = pFileName;
|
|
p->pFile = pFile;
|
|
// set the character map
|
|
memset( p->pCharMap, EXTRA_CHAR_NORMAL, 256 );
|
|
for ( pChar = pCharsComment; *pChar; pChar++ )
|
|
p->pCharMap[(unsigned char)*pChar] = EXTRA_CHAR_COMMENT;
|
|
for ( pChar = pCharsStop; *pChar; pChar++ )
|
|
p->pCharMap[(unsigned char)*pChar] = EXTRA_CHAR_STOP;
|
|
for ( pChar = pCharsClean; *pChar; pChar++ )
|
|
p->pCharMap[(unsigned char)*pChar] = EXTRA_CHAR_CLEAN;
|
|
// get the file size, in bytes
|
|
fseek( pFile, 0, SEEK_END );
|
|
p->nFileSize = ftell( pFile );
|
|
rewind( pFile );
|
|
// allocate the buffer
|
|
p->pBuffer = ABC_ALLOC( char, EXTRA_BUFFER_SIZE+1 );
|
|
p->nBufferSize = EXTRA_BUFFER_SIZE;
|
|
p->pBufferCur = p->pBuffer;
|
|
// determine how many chars to read
|
|
nCharsToRead = EXTRA_MINIMUM(p->nFileSize, EXTRA_BUFFER_SIZE);
|
|
// load the first part into the buffer
|
|
RetValue = fread( p->pBuffer, nCharsToRead, 1, p->pFile );
|
|
p->nFileRead = nCharsToRead;
|
|
// set the ponters to the end and the stopping point
|
|
p->pBufferEnd = p->pBuffer + nCharsToRead;
|
|
p->pBufferStop = (p->nFileRead == p->nFileSize)? p->pBufferEnd : p->pBuffer + EXTRA_BUFFER_SIZE - EXTRA_OFFSET_SIZE;
|
|
// start the arrays
|
|
p->vTokens = Vec_PtrAlloc( 100 );
|
|
p->vLines = Vec_IntAlloc( 100 );
|
|
p->nLineCounter = 1; // 1-based line counting
|
|
return p;
|
|
}
|
|
|
|
/**Function*************************************************************
|
|
|
|
Synopsis [Stops the file reader.]
|
|
|
|
Description []
|
|
|
|
SideEffects []
|
|
|
|
SeeAlso []
|
|
|
|
***********************************************************************/
|
|
void Extra_FileReaderFree( Extra_FileReader_t * p )
|
|
{
|
|
if ( p->pFile )
|
|
fclose( p->pFile );
|
|
ABC_FREE( p->pBuffer );
|
|
Vec_PtrFree( p->vTokens );
|
|
Vec_IntFree( p->vLines );
|
|
ABC_FREE( p );
|
|
}
|
|
|
|
/**Function*************************************************************
|
|
|
|
Synopsis [Returns the file size.]
|
|
|
|
Description []
|
|
|
|
SideEffects []
|
|
|
|
SeeAlso []
|
|
|
|
***********************************************************************/
|
|
char * Extra_FileReaderGetFileName( Extra_FileReader_t * p )
|
|
{
|
|
return p->pFileName;
|
|
}
|
|
|
|
/**Function*************************************************************
|
|
|
|
Synopsis [Returns the file size.]
|
|
|
|
Description []
|
|
|
|
SideEffects []
|
|
|
|
SeeAlso []
|
|
|
|
***********************************************************************/
|
|
int Extra_FileReaderGetFileSize( Extra_FileReader_t * p )
|
|
{
|
|
return p->nFileSize;
|
|
}
|
|
|
|
/**Function*************************************************************
|
|
|
|
Synopsis [Returns the current reading position.]
|
|
|
|
Description []
|
|
|
|
SideEffects []
|
|
|
|
SeeAlso []
|
|
|
|
***********************************************************************/
|
|
int Extra_FileReaderGetCurPosition( Extra_FileReader_t * p )
|
|
{
|
|
return p->nFileRead - (p->pBufferEnd - p->pBufferCur);
|
|
}
|
|
|
|
/**Function*************************************************************
|
|
|
|
Synopsis [Returns the line number for the given token.]
|
|
|
|
Description []
|
|
|
|
SideEffects []
|
|
|
|
SeeAlso []
|
|
|
|
***********************************************************************/
|
|
int Extra_FileReaderGetLineNumber( Extra_FileReader_t * p, int iToken )
|
|
{
|
|
assert( iToken >= 0 && iToken < p->vTokens->nSize );
|
|
return p->vLines->pArray[iToken];
|
|
}
|
|
|
|
|
|
/**Function*************************************************************
|
|
|
|
Synopsis [Returns the next set of tokens.]
|
|
|
|
Description []
|
|
|
|
SideEffects []
|
|
|
|
SeeAlso []
|
|
|
|
***********************************************************************/
|
|
void * Extra_FileReaderGetTokens( Extra_FileReader_t * p )
|
|
{
|
|
Vec_Ptr_t * vTokens;
|
|
while ( (vTokens = (Vec_Ptr_t *)Extra_FileReaderGetTokens_int( p )) )
|
|
if ( vTokens->nSize > 0 )
|
|
break;
|
|
return vTokens;
|
|
}
|
|
|
|
/**Function*************************************************************
|
|
|
|
Synopsis [Returns the next set of tokens.]
|
|
|
|
Description []
|
|
|
|
SideEffects []
|
|
|
|
SeeAlso []
|
|
|
|
***********************************************************************/
|
|
void * Extra_FileReaderGetTokens_int( Extra_FileReader_t * p )
|
|
{
|
|
char * pChar;
|
|
int fTokenStarted, MapValue;
|
|
if ( p->fStop )
|
|
return NULL;
|
|
// reset the token info
|
|
p->vTokens->nSize = 0;
|
|
p->vLines->nSize = 0;
|
|
fTokenStarted = 0;
|
|
// check if the new data should to be loaded
|
|
if ( p->pBufferCur > p->pBufferStop )
|
|
Extra_FileReaderReload( p );
|
|
|
|
// printf( "%d\n", p->pBufferEnd - p->pBufferCur );
|
|
|
|
// process the string starting from the current position
|
|
for ( pChar = p->pBufferCur; pChar < p->pBufferEnd; pChar++ )
|
|
{
|
|
// count the lines
|
|
if ( *pChar == '\n' )
|
|
p->nLineCounter++;
|
|
// switch depending on the character
|
|
MapValue = p->pCharMap[(int)*pChar];
|
|
|
|
// printf( "Char value = %d. Map value = %d.\n", *pChar, MapValue );
|
|
|
|
|
|
switch ( MapValue )
|
|
{
|
|
case EXTRA_CHAR_COMMENT:
|
|
if ( *pChar != '/' || *(pChar+1) == '/' )
|
|
{ // dealing with the need to have // as a comment
|
|
// if the token was being written, stop it
|
|
if ( fTokenStarted )
|
|
fTokenStarted = 0;
|
|
// eraze the comment till the end of line
|
|
while ( *pChar != '\n' )
|
|
{
|
|
*pChar++ = 0;
|
|
if ( pChar == p->pBufferEnd )
|
|
{ // this failure is due to the fact the comment continued
|
|
// through EXTRA_OFFSET_SIZE chars till the end of the buffer
|
|
printf( "Extra_FileReader failed to parse the file \"%s\".\n", p->pFileName );
|
|
return NULL;
|
|
}
|
|
}
|
|
pChar--;
|
|
break;
|
|
}
|
|
// otherwise it is a normal character
|
|
case EXTRA_CHAR_NORMAL:
|
|
if ( !fTokenStarted )
|
|
{
|
|
Vec_PtrPush( p->vTokens, pChar );
|
|
Vec_IntPush( p->vLines, p->nLineCounter );
|
|
fTokenStarted = 1;
|
|
}
|
|
break;
|
|
case EXTRA_CHAR_STOP:
|
|
if ( fTokenStarted )
|
|
fTokenStarted = 0;
|
|
*pChar = 0;
|
|
// prepare before leaving
|
|
p->pBufferCur = pChar + 1;
|
|
return p->vTokens;
|
|
case EXTRA_CHAR_CLEAN:
|
|
if ( fTokenStarted )
|
|
fTokenStarted = 0;
|
|
*pChar = 0;
|
|
break;
|
|
default:
|
|
assert( 0 );
|
|
}
|
|
}
|
|
// the file is finished or the last part continued
|
|
// through EXTRA_OFFSET_SIZE chars till the end of the buffer
|
|
if ( p->pBufferStop == p->pBufferEnd ) // end of file
|
|
{
|
|
*pChar = 0;
|
|
p->fStop = 1;
|
|
return p->vTokens;
|
|
}
|
|
printf( "Extra_FileReader failed to parse the file \"%s\".\n", p->pFileName );
|
|
/*
|
|
{
|
|
int i;
|
|
for ( i = 0; i < p->vTokens->nSize; i++ )
|
|
printf( "%s ", p->vTokens->pArray[i] );
|
|
printf( "\n" );
|
|
}
|
|
*/
|
|
return NULL;
|
|
}
|
|
|
|
/**Function*************************************************************
|
|
|
|
Synopsis [Loads new data into the file reader.]
|
|
|
|
Description []
|
|
|
|
SideEffects []
|
|
|
|
SeeAlso []
|
|
|
|
***********************************************************************/
|
|
void Extra_FileReaderReload( Extra_FileReader_t * p )
|
|
{
|
|
int nCharsUsed, nCharsToRead;
|
|
int RetValue;
|
|
assert( !p->fStop );
|
|
assert( p->pBufferCur > p->pBufferStop );
|
|
assert( p->pBufferCur < p->pBufferEnd );
|
|
// figure out how many chars are still not processed
|
|
nCharsUsed = p->pBufferEnd - p->pBufferCur;
|
|
// move the remaining data to the beginning of the buffer
|
|
memmove( p->pBuffer, p->pBufferCur, (size_t)nCharsUsed );
|
|
p->pBufferCur = p->pBuffer;
|
|
// determine how many chars we will read
|
|
nCharsToRead = EXTRA_MINIMUM( p->nBufferSize - nCharsUsed, p->nFileSize - p->nFileRead );
|
|
// read the chars
|
|
RetValue = fread( p->pBuffer + nCharsUsed, nCharsToRead, 1, p->pFile );
|
|
p->nFileRead += nCharsToRead;
|
|
// set the ponters to the end and the stopping point
|
|
p->pBufferEnd = p->pBuffer + nCharsUsed + nCharsToRead;
|
|
p->pBufferStop = (p->nFileRead == p->nFileSize)? p->pBufferEnd : p->pBuffer + EXTRA_BUFFER_SIZE - EXTRA_OFFSET_SIZE;
|
|
}
|
|
|
|
////////////////////////////////////////////////////////////////////////
|
|
/// END OF FILE ///
|
|
////////////////////////////////////////////////////////////////////////
|
|
|
|
|
|
ABC_NAMESPACE_IMPL_END
